Aussie pop star Cody Simpson has reminisced on his “first love” of swimming as the countdown to the Commonwealth Games enters its final days.

An impressive swimmer as a child, Simpson abandoned his burgeoning sports career to pursue music and moved to the US with his family in his early teens.

The multi-hyphenate talent enjoyed a successful music career in which he released four studio albums and collaborated with stars such as Justin Bieber and Flo Rida, before returning to the pool in 2019 for a second crack at competitive swimming.

On Tuesday, the 29-year-old reflected on his love for the sport in a series of Instagram Story posts as a happily retired athlete.

“2 years on from my time in this beautiful sport already. I’m so grateful to have returned to my first love and achieved the childhood dream,” he wrote.

“I can sleep peacefully forever. It was so important to me.”

Simpson shared several images representing his time at the Commonwealth Games in Birmingham representing Australia, including the gold medal he won as a member of the squad that won the Men’s 4x100m Freestyle Relay.

He had swum in the heats of that event and was not recalled for the final.

Simpson also claimed silver in the 4x100m Medley Relay, and placed fifth in the final of the 100m Butterfly.

The ambitious Aussie announced his retirement from the sport upon failing to qualify for the Paris Olympics in 2024.

He has since returned to performing and writing music, and appears to have relocated to California in recent months.

However, in a blow to his plans, Simpson has been recovering from an injury to his vocal cords, as well as his knee, with the latter resulting from a dislocation suffered while rehearsing for a music video.

The singer released single Baby Blue / When It Comes To Loving You in March, and Fluent earlier this month.

The 2026 Commonwealth Games in Glasgow will commence on Thursday and run until August 2.
